Yi Yi Ren
Pinyin Name: Yi Yi Ren
English Name: Semen Coicis
Other Names: Coix Seed, Job's Tear, Yi Mi Ren
Tastes: Sweet, Bland
Origin: Southeast Asia, China
Yi Yi Ren, also known as Job's tears, is harvested in autumn when the fruits are ripe. It covers meridians of spleen, stomach and lung. Yi Yi Ren can be cooked in boiling water to make tea or soup for consumption. Recommended dosage is from 9 to 30 grams.
Benefits of Yi Yi Ren include:
Strengthen the spleen and leach out dampness.
Remove numbness and stop diarrhea.
Clear heat and expel pus.
